How Minoxidil Works

Minoxidil works by opening potassium channels. This action increases blood flow to hair follicles. Improved circulation nourishes the follicles, encouraging hair regrowth. The exact way it stimulates hair growth isn’t fully understood yet. 3 Originally, medical professionals developed Minoxidil as an antihypertensive medication. Now, many people use it in a topical solution for treating androgenetic alopecia.

Topical minoxidil has shown benefits in increasing hair density and regrowth for both men and women experiencing pattern hair loss. Users often report a noticeable increase in their hair count after consistent application of this treatment.

Side Effects of Minoxidil

Minoxidil can cause some side effects. Common issues include scalp irritation and increased hair shedding. Many users report these symptoms when starting treatment, especially with the 5% solution. 3

Rare side effects may also occur. Some people experience allergic reactions or severe scalp irritation from Minoxidil use. Unwanted hair growth, known as hypertrichosis, is another potential effect of this medication.

Fortunately, hypertrichosis often resolves within one to five months after stopping treatment. 4

Side Effects and Limitations of PRP

Platelet-rich plasma (PRP) therapy offers some benefits, but it also has side effects and limitations. Four patients reported pain during the injection process. 6 This discomfort can deter people from seeking treatment for hair loss.

The small sample size of studies on PRP limits the reliability of results. A short duration in these studies further affects generalizability across a wider population. 6

Standardized protocols for administering PRP remain elusive. Many practitioners use different techniques, which may lead to inconsistent outcomes in treating androgenetic alopecia (AGA).

Such variations can confuse users considering this option among other treatments like minoxidil and finasteride. While PRP shows promise in increasing hair density, its effectiveness might vary from person to person, creating uncertainty regarding expected results.

How Finasteride Targets Hair Loss

Finasteride targets hair loss by blocking the conversion of testosterone to dihydrotestosterone (DHT). 8 It reduces DHT levels, which helps slow down hair loss and promotes new growth.

This medication works effectively in treating androgenetic alopecia. Users often see results after one year on a daily dosage of 1 mg. Many people have found success with oral finasteride for both male and female pattern hair loss. 9

Side Effects of Finasteride

Finasteride can cause several side effects that users should consider. Common issues include erectile dysfunction, decreased libido, and gynecomastia. Studies show the risk of erectile dysfunction increases by 1.5%, affecting about 1 in 80 men taking this medication. 8

Men using Finasteride may also experience changes in prostate-specific antigen levels. This effect could complicate prostate health monitoring for those at risk of prostate issues.

Caution is especially advised for patients with liver disease due to how the body processes this drug.

Microneedling

Microneedling offers a promising option in the treatment of hair loss. This technique involves using tiny needles to create micro-injuries on the scalp. These injuries stimulate the body’s natural healing process and promote hair growth.

Studies show that 66.7% of patients reported good to excellent results after microneedling combined with platelet-rich plasma (PRP) therapy. 16

The combination enhances hair regrowth and thickness effectively. Patients experience improved blood circulation and increased absorption of nutrients from treatments like PRP injections.

Hair Transplants

Hair transplants offer a popular solution for individuals facing hair loss. This treatment uses two main techniques: follicular unit transplantation (FUT) and follicular unit extraction (FUE). 17 Both methods involve moving healthy hair follicles to areas with thinning or no hair. Surgeons perform FUT by removing a strip of scalp from the donor area, while FUE extracts individual follicles directly.

Many patients choose to combine PRP therapy or minoxidil with these procedures for maintenance. These additional treatments can enhance results and support ongoing hair growth after the transplant.

Hair transplants provide a long-lasting option for those seeking relief from alopecia in men and women.

Red Light Therapy

Red light therapy helps improve hair density. A study showed significant growth after just six months of treatment. 18 Researchers conducted this trial with 91 male participants.

The results were comparable to using 5% minoxidil without major side effects. 18 Many people find this option appealing for treating androgenetic alopecia.
